在数字时代,熬夜编程似乎成为了许多编程爱好者和从业者的常态。这种工作方式虽然能带来成就感,但同时也可能对心理健康造成负面影响。那么,如何在熬夜编程的同时保持心理平衡,并探讨高效学习与心理健康之间的微妙关系呢?
心理压力的来源
熬夜编程带来的心理压力主要来自以下几个方面:
- 时间压力:在有限的时间内完成更多的任务,容易导致焦虑和紧张。
- 身体疲劳:熬夜会影响睡眠质量,进而影响第二天的精神状态和工作效率。
- 完美主义倾向:追求完美可能导致对编程细节的过度关注,忽视自身的心理需求。
保持心理平衡的方法
合理安排时间:
- 制定详细的工作计划,合理分配任务优先级。
- 设置明确的截止日期,避免临近截止日期时的焦虑。
自我激励:
- 为自己设定短期和长期目标,并在达成目标时给予自己奖励。
- 保持积极的心态,相信自己的能力,避免过度自我怀疑。
适时休息:
- 在编程过程中,每隔一段时间站起来活动,做做伸展运动。
- 利用短暂的时间进行深呼吸,缓解紧张情绪。
健康作息:
- 尽量保证充足的睡眠,提高第二天的精神状态。
- 合理饮食,保持良好的身体状况。
情绪管理:
- 学会接受自己的不完美,不必过分追求完美。
- 在遇到问题时,寻求同事或朋友的支持,共同解决问题。
高效学习与心理健康的关系
高效学习与心理健康密切相关。以下是二者之间的一些联系:
- 积极心态:拥有积极的心态有助于提高学习效率,同时也有利于心理健康的维护。
- 良好的人际关系:与他人建立良好的关系,有助于缓解压力,提高心理韧性。
- 自我认知:了解自己的优缺点,有助于调整学习策略,提高学习效果。
案例分析
小王是一位软件工程师,经常熬夜编程。为了保持心理平衡,他尝试以下方法:
- 时间管理:他使用番茄工作法,每工作25分钟,休息5分钟,有效提高工作效率。
- 自我激励:每完成一个项目,他都会给自己奖励,比如看一部电影或进行一次短途旅行。
- 健康作息:尽管工作繁忙,但他仍然保证每天有7-8小时的睡眠,并坚持锻炼。
通过这些方法,小王在保持高效工作的同时,也保持了良好的心理健康。
总结来说,熬夜编程并非不可取,关键在于如何调整自己的心态和生活方式,保持心理平衡。高效学习与心理健康相互促进,只有关注自己的心理需求,才能在编程的道路上越走越远。
